The Importance of Welding Process Control

Process control is essential for producing repeatable welds. Welding current, voltage, welding time, electrode pressure, and other parameters can influence the quality and consistency of finished joints.

A modern inverter welder can provide precise control over electrical output, supporting stable welding conditions across repeated production cycles. Consistent parameters can be especially valuable in automated and high-volume manufacturing environments.

Factors to Consider Before Selection

Before investing in welding equipment, manufacturers should evaluate several important factors. These include the materials being joined, required welding process, component thickness, expected production volume, available workspace, power requirements, and desired automation level.

Maintenance requirements and long-term equipment reliability should also be considered. A welding system that is appropriately matched to the application can support stable operation and reduce unnecessary production challenges.
